Indian Institute of Management, Lucknow offers executive MBA or PGPWE courses for a duration of two years. PGPWE is a uniquely designed course for working executives, entrepreneurs and professionals, who wish to enhance their managerial knowledge and skills through formal management education while continuing to work. Students get to work on live projects and connect with leaders around the globe. Admission to these programmes is entrance-based. Read more about IIML Executive PGP, here.

Admission 2025 to MBA courses of all IIMs, including IIM Lucknow is through CAT cutoff 2024. The admission to IIM Lucknow is a two-step process, the first process is based on the CAT qualifying cutoff 2024 and the second one is WAT and PI is based on final cutoff. IIM Lucknow, along with all the other IIMs, considers both sectional and overall CAT cutoff for admission to its MBA/ PGP course. For IIM Lucknow MBA admission, students need to meet both the overall CAT cut off percentile and the sectional cut offs. Indian Institute of Management, Lucknow has been ranked at the seventh spot in the NIRF 2024 rankings. Moreover, as per the media reports, the summer placements for batch 2024-26 was concluded with all 576 PGP and PGP ABM students receiving internship offers. The highest domestic stipend stood at INR 3.95 lakh per month and the highest international stipend offered was INR 1.75 lakh per month. Additionally, the IIM Lucknow average and median stipends stood at INR 1.43 lakh per month and INR 1.50 lakh per month, respectively.

Indian Institute of Management Lucknow admission to PGP courses is based on CAT score. Candidates are shortlisted for the Written Ability Test and Personal Interview rounds on the basis of their performance in the CAT, scholastic achievement and relevant work experience. CAT is the computer-based test conducted for providing admission to PGP courses. For MBA in Entreprenurship and Innovation, aspirants are directly called for personal interview after shortlisting.
